
VulnCheck, a Lexington, MA-based exploit intelligence company, has raised $25 million in a Series B round.
Investors
The round was led by Sorenson Capital, with participation from National Grid Partners and existing investors Ten Eleven Ventures and In-Q-Tel.
Sorenson Capital is a Lehi, Utah-based venture capital and private equity firm that focuses on high-growth B2B software, cybersecurity, and AI-driven companies. Managing over $1.6 billion, Sorenson provides hands-on support and specialized expertise to help companies scale, often investing $1 million to $10 million in companies ranging from pre-revenue to pre-IPO stages.

About VulnCheck
Founded and led by CEO Anthony Bettini, VulnCheck provides exploit intelligence and AI-powered vulnerability management for global enterprises, critical infrastructure, and sovereign organizations. Its platform analyzes public and first-party exploit data across millions of records, continuously identifying the vulnerabilities that pose the most immediate risk. VulnCheck delivers fully autonomous, machine-consumable intelligence, enabling security teams to act at machine speed, prioritize truly exploitable threats, and automate mitigation workflows. Headquartered in Lexington, Massachusetts, VulnCheck is used by cybersecurity vendors, practitioners, and enterprises worldwide.
